Masked men break into house in Palghar, steal Rs 1.99 lakh

The three masked men allegedly entered his house, tied the hands and mouth of all three family members before stealing cash and some jewellery.

Three unidentified masked burglars robbed the house a 46-year-old brick kiln owner in the wee hours in Wada, Palghar, on Monday morning. Reports state that the burglars made away with jewellery and cash. The crime took place in Bhoipada Devgan village, which comes under the jurisdiction of the Wada police in Palghar district.

According to police sources, Anil Patil is a brick kiln owner, living with his wife Ashwini, 40 and their 20-year-old son Pratik in Bhoipada Devgan village. The three masked men allegedly entered his house, tied the hands and mouth of all three family members before stealing cash and some jewellery.
